No traffic touring cycling routes around La Mure-Argens are set within the Alpes-de-Haute-Provence, a region characterized by its blend of natural landscapes. The area features the confluence of the Issole and Verdon rivers, with nearby lakes like Lac de Castillon. Mountain passes such as Col du Défens and Col de Toutes Aures offer varied elevations, while the landscape includes forests, valleys, and mountain pastures.

Best no traffic touring cycling routes around La Mure-Argens

  • The most popular no traffic touring cycling route is Last climb before the pass – Col des Robines loop from Thorame-Basse, a 39.5 miles (63.6 km) trail that takes 4 hours 8 minutes to complete. This difficult route features significant elevation gain through the mountainous terrain.
  • Another top favourite among local touring cyclists is Saint-André-les-Alpes loop from Saint-André les Alpes, a difficult 16.6 miles (26.8 km) path. This route offers challenging climbs and panoramic views of the surrounding valleys.
  • Local touring cyclists also love the View of Lac de Castillon – Wide forest road loop from Saint-André les Alpes, a 13.6 miles (21.8 km) trail leading through forested areas with views of Lac de Castillon, often completed in about 2 hours 13 minutes.
  • Touring cycling around La Mure-Argens is defined by mountain passes, river valleys, and scenic lakes, offering routes for different ability levels.
  • The routes in La Mure-Argens are highly rated by the komoot community with an average score of 4.6 stars from more than 150 reviews. More than 1,300 touring cyclists have used komoot to explore La Mure-Argens's varied terrain.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no traffic touring cycling routes are available around La Mure-Argens?

There are over 20 dedicated no traffic touring cycling routes around La Mure-Argens. These routes offer a mix of moderate and difficult terrain, perfect for exploring the stunning landscapes of the Alpes-de-Haute-Provence.

Are there any easy no traffic touring cycling routes for beginners or families?

While many routes in the area are rated moderate to difficult, the region's bucolic scenery and quiet roads make it generally pleasant for cycling. For a less strenuous experience, consider routes that stick to valley floors or explore the flatter sections around lakes. Always check the route profile on komoot for elevation details to match your fitness level.

What kind of scenery can I expect on these no traffic cycling routes?

The routes around La Mure-Argens offer incredibly diverse and tranquil scenery. You'll cycle through forests, clearings, valleys, and past mountain pastures. Expect views of the majestic Verdon River, the azure waters of lakes like Lake Castillon, and charming villages. The area is also known for its lavender and aromatic plant fields, adding to the picturesque landscape.

Are there any circular no traffic touring cycling routes?

Yes, many of the no traffic touring cycling routes around La Mure-Argens are designed as circular loops, allowing you to start and end your journey in the same location. An example is the challenging but rewarding Last climb before the pass – Col des Robines loop from Thorame-Basse, which offers a substantial ride through varied terrain.

What interesting places or landmarks can I see along the no traffic routes?

You'll find several points of interest. The area features notable mountain passes like Col du Défens (1,230 m) and Col de Toutes Aures (1,124 m), offering stunning panoramic views. You might also encounter unique art installations such as the Sentinel of the Asse – Andy Goldsworthy. Historic villages like Annot and Castellane are also nearby, providing cultural stops.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about cycling in La Mure-Argens?

The komoot community highly rates the touring cycling experience in La Mure-Argens, with an average score of 4.55 out of 5 stars from 158 ratings. Cyclists frequently praise the tranquility of the routes, the breathtaking natural beauty, and the feeling of being far from traffic, allowing for a true connection with nature.

Are there any routes that feature lakes or rivers?

Absolutely. The region is rich with water features. You can enjoy routes that skirt the beautiful Lake Castillon, known for its azure waters. The area is also at the confluence of the Issole and Verdon rivers, with the famous Gorges du Verdon not far, offering spectacular views on longer routes. Consider the View of Lac de Castillon – Wide forest road loop from Saint-André les Alpes for lake views.

What is the best time of year to cycle these no traffic routes?

Spring and autumn are generally ideal for touring cycling in La Mure-Argens, offering pleasant temperatures and vibrant landscapes. Spring brings blooming wildflowers and lavender, while autumn provides cooler weather and beautiful fall colors. Summer can be warm, especially in the valleys, so early morning rides are recommended during peak season.

Are there any cafes or places to stop for refreshments along the routes?

While many routes offer a sense of remoteness, you'll find opportunities for refreshments in the villages you pass through. Some routes, like the Rambaud Bakery & Pastry Shop – Camping de l'Issole loop from Saint-André les Alpes, even highlight specific local establishments. It's always a good idea to carry sufficient water and snacks, especially on longer or more remote sections.

How can I access these no traffic cycling routes using public transport?

Public transport options in this rural region can be limited. While some larger towns like Saint-André-les-Alpes might have bus connections, direct access to the starting points of all routes via public transport might be challenging. It's advisable to check local bus schedules in advance or consider driving to a suitable starting point with parking, such as Saint-André les Alpes or La Mure, and beginning your tour from there.

Are there any long-distance no traffic touring cycling routes?

Yes, for those seeking longer adventures, there are routes that provide significant distances. The Sagnes Lake – D2 in Tal der Issole loop from La Mure, for example, offers a substantial ride of over 40 km, allowing for extended exploration of the tranquil countryside and scenic views.
